Night-shift staff: Floor 4 of the Tellhaven Building opens this week. After 21:00, access is via the rear stairwell only; the lifts are locked out overnight during the settling period. Complete a walk-through of the new floor once per shift and log it. The stairwell keypad accepts the code below.

badge for yahop-fawep: bdg-XBKXI-68071

## Tailcurrent CLI — Release Manager Setup

Tailcurrent is our internal CLI for tailing service logs across the Meridock staging and production clusters. Install it from the internal package mirror, then run the init command to generate your local config. Filters, follow mode, and replay windows are documented in the built-in help.

Before tailing production streams, you must register a signing key with the gateway. Paste your signing key below this line.

deploy key for kagup-bawig: bky9_ZMq28eTw9

Break-glass access — Gatewren turnstile counter

Scope: emergency admin access to the Fennmore Stadium turnstile counting service when normal SSO is down on event day. Preconditions: two-person approval logged, incident open. Access is read-write to counter reconciliation only; gate firmware excluded. All sessions recorded and reviewed within 48 hours. To activate break-glass mode, enter the passphrase below at the ops console.

vault phrase of yaguf-hahaf = druath-holix

**TICKET-917: Plugin credentials expired after N+1 fix rollout**

The recent fix batching resolver calls in the Quillbase GraphQL layer also rotated all plugin credentials, since the dataloader now authenticates once per batch rather than per field. Existing plugin tokens issued before the rollout no longer validate. Plugin authors should update their configuration to authenticate against the batch endpoint using the key below.

gateway credential: qvz23-XSZTNBjrucz4Q49XMT1TuVw

Audit item PX-14: payroll export format change (Millbarrow Payroll, Tallygrove tenant). Verify the new column order shipped behind the flag, old format still available for two cycles, and downstream parsers notified. Check checksum log after each nightly run; mismatches page on-call. Rollback procedure is in the export runbook. Sign-off on this item rests with the engineer named below.

signatory, kawif-hagug: Ulador Gilax